Two types of simulators were evaluated, the multidisplay simulator and the virtual reality (VR) simulator, using the AHP (Analytic Hierarchy Process) method. The results obtained indicated that the multidisplay simulator presented better performance against the criteria, being recommended for the training of port operators. This approach allowed the analysis of simulator modalities demonstrating the efficiency of the AHP method in complex decision-making situations. The conclusions of this article may be the basis for future work that explores new criteria, including aspects of user experience and perception, as well as using other Multicriteria Decision Support (AMD) Methods to improve the decision-making process.
